The Global Sputtering Targets for Solar Cells Market was valued at US$ 635 Million in 2023 and is projected to reach US$ 985 Million by 2030, growing at a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 6.5% during the forecast period (2024–2030). This robust growth is propelled by the global push for renewable energy, significant expansions in photovoltaic (PV) manufacturing capacity, and the increasing adoption of advanced thin-film solar technologies that rely on high-precision sputtering processes.

As the solar industry accelerates toward higher efficiencies and lower production costs, the critical role of high-quality sputtering targets—used to deposit conductive, barrier, and transparent layers onto solar cells—comes into sharp focus. 🔟 1. Plansee Group

Headquarters: Reutte, Tyrol, Austria
Key Offering: Molybdenum (Mo) Targets, Tungsten (W) Targets, Tantalum (Ta) Targets

Plansee Group is a global leader in powder metallurgy and a premier manufacturer of refractory metal sputtering targets. Its high-purity molybdenum targets are extensively used in thin-film solar cell production for back contact layers, prized for their excellent electrical conductivity and stability at high temperatures.

Innovation & Market Position:

  • Leading global supplier of large-area molybdenum targets for CIGS (Copper Indium Gallium Selenide) solar modules

  • Advanced manufacturing capabilities for complex target geometries

  • Strong R&D focus on enhancing target density and longevity


9️⃣ 2. Materion Corporation

Headquarters: Mayfield Heights, Ohio, USA
Key Offering: Copper Indium Gallium Selenide (CIGS) Targets, Aluminum Targets, Specialty Alloy Targets

Materion is a key advanced materials supplier, providing high-performance sputtering targets critical for thin-film PV applications. The company’s CIGS targets are essential for the absorber layer in high-efficiency CIGS solar cells.

Innovation & Market Position:

  • Expertise in manufacturing complex multi-element targets like CIGS with precise stoichiometry

  • Provides technical support for solar cell manufacturers optimizing deposition processes

  • Focus on supply chain reliability for the growing thin-film PV sector


8️⃣ 3. JX Nippon Mining & Metals Corporation

Headquarters: Tokyo, Japan
Key Offering: Copper (Cu) Targets, Indium Tin Oxide (ITO) Targets, Gallium (Ga) Targets

JX Nippon Mining & Metals is a major force in the electronic materials market, supplying high-purity metal targets for various solar cell applications. The company is a leading producer of copper targets for conductive layers and ITO targets for transparent conductive oxides (TCOs).

Innovation & Market Position:

  • Vertically integrated operations from mining to high-purity metal refining

  • Significant market share in ITO targets for heterojunction (HJT) solar cells

  • Investment in recycling processes to secure indium and other critical raw materials

7️⃣ 4. Heraeus Holding

Headquarters: Hanau, Germany
Key Offering: Silver (Ag) Targets, Platinum (Pt) Targets, Precious Metal Alloy Targets

Heraeus, a technology group with a long history in precious metals, supplies high-purity silver and other precious metal targets used in advanced solar cell contacts and electrodes. Their materials are crucial for achieving low resistance and high conductivity in top-tier PV cells.

Innovation & Market Position:

  • Leading supplier of silver sputtering targets for busbars and contact layers

  • Pioneering development of low-cost, high-performance alternatives to reduce silver consumption

  • Global recycling network for precious metals, enhancing sustainability


6️⃣ 5. H.C. Starck Solutions (part of Masan High-Tech Materials)

Headquarters: Munich, Germany
Key Offering: Tantalum (Ta) Targets, Niobium (Nb) Targets, Tungsten (W) Targets

H.C. Starck Solutions is a leading manufacturer of technology metals and advanced ceramics. Its sputtering targets, particularly those based on tantalum and niobium, are used in specialized thin-film solar applications requiring extreme durability and specific electronic properties.

Innovation & Market Position:

  • Specializes in high-performance refractory metal targets

  • Strong capabilities in custom alloy development for specific PV cell architectures

  • Focus on producing targets with ultra-high density and minimal impurities


5️⃣ 6. Mitsubishi Materials Corporation

Headquarters: Tokyo, Japan
Key Offering: Copper (Cu) Targets, Aluminum (Al) Targets, Titanium (Ti) Targets

Mitsubishi Materials is a diversified materials producer with a significant electronic materials division. The company supplies high-quality copper and aluminum sputtering targets, which are workhorse materials for conductive layers in a wide range of solar cell types.

Innovation & Market Position:

  • Produces high-purity (5N+) aluminum and copper targets for reliable thin-film deposition

  • Advanced bonding technology for ensuring strong adhesion between target and backing plate

  • Global manufacturing and support network serving major PV production hubs


4️⃣ 7. ULVAC, Inc.

Headquarters: Chigasaki, Kanagawa, Japan
Key Offering: ITO Targets, AZO Targets, Various Metal and Oxide Targets

ULVAC is a unique player as both a manufacturer of vacuum equipment and the sputtering targets used within them. This integrated approach gives them deep insight into the deposition process, allowing them to supply highly optimized targets for solar cell production lines.

Innovation & Market Position:

  • Leading supplier of ITO and AZO (Aluminum Zinc Oxide) targets for transparent conductive layers

  • Synergy between target development and vacuum equipment design

  • Strong presence in the Asian PV market, a global manufacturing center


3️⃣ 8. Praxair Surface Technologies (now part of Linde plc)

Headquarters: Danbury, Connecticut, USA
Key Offering: Nickel (Ni) Targets, Chromium (Cr) Targets, Ceramic Oxide Targets

As part of Linde, Praxair Surface Technologies provides a wide array of sputtering target materials. Their nickel and chromium targets are commonly used for barrier and adhesion layers in solar cell structures, preventing diffusion between different material layers.

Innovation & Market Position:

  • Expertise in metallic and ceramic sputtering targets for complex multi-layer stacks

  • Global supply chain ensuring consistent material quality and availability

  • Technical services focused on maximizing target utilization and process yield

2️⃣ 9. GRIKIN Advanced Material Co., Ltd.

Headquarters: Beijing, China
Key Offering: Aluminum Targets, Copper Targets, Titanium Targets

GRIKIN is a leading Chinese manufacturer of high-purity sputtering targets, serving the rapidly expanding domestic and international solar industries. The company has become a key supplier of cost-effective aluminum and copper targets for mass-produced PV cells.

Innovation & Market Position:

  • Major producer for China’s vast PV manufacturing sector

  • Focus on scaling production to meet high-volume demand

  • Investment in R&D to improve target microstructural homogeneity


1️⃣ 10. Konfoong Materials International Co., Ltd. (KFMI)

Headquarters: Ningbo, Zhejiang, China
Key Offering: Copper Targets, Aluminum Targets, TaN Targets, Titanium Targets

KFMI is a prominent supplier of sputtering target materials for the semiconductor and display industries, with a growing footprint in photovoltaics. The company provides essential metal targets used in the metallization and barrier layers of high-efficiency solar cells.

Innovation & Market Position:

  • Rapidly expanding production capacity for PV-grade targets

  • Strategic focus on localization of the sputtering target supply chain within Asia

  • Commitment to advancing manufacturing technology for larger, more uniform targets

🌍 Outlook: The Future of Sputtering Targets is Driven by Solar Innovation

The sputtering targets market is intrinsically linked to the evolution of solar technology. As PV manufacturers push for higher cell efficiencies, exceeding 26% for silicon-based cells and advancing thin-film performances, the demands on sputtering target materials become more stringent.

📈 Key Trends Shaping the Market:

  • Transition to Heterojunction Technology (HJT) and TopCon cells, requiring advanced TCO targets like ITO and low-temperature processes.

  • R&D into alternative transparent conductive oxides (TCOs) such as AZO and IZO to reduce reliance on indium.

  • Increased adoption of copper electroplating in mass production, influencing the demand for copper and seed layer targets.

  • Growing emphasis on recycling and material recovery to improve sustainability and secure supply chains for critical raw materials.
